Overview of the Mirdif Community

The Mirdif community is well-regarded for its tranquility and suburban feel. Unlike other parts of Dubai where life races forward at breakneck speed, Mirdif offers a slower pace, ideal for families seeking safer neighborhoods. The presence of parks, schools, and shopping options provides residents with day-to-day conveniences without straying far from home.

Key features of Mirdif include:

  • A variety of housing options from villas to apartments
  • Multiple educational institutions catering to various curriculums
  • Shopping centers like Mirdif City Centre, which caters to a diverse range of retail brands

This community has been meticulously planned to support its residents, making it an attractive spot for anyone considering a new home in Dubai. The social fabric here is rich, offering numerous community events that strengthen bonds among neighbors, thus enhancing the living experience.

Accessibility and Location Advantages

Accessibility plays a central role in shaping residential desirability. Mirdif Tulip is situated in a prime location, which enhances its attractiveness. Positioned near major road networks like the Emirates Road and the Dubai-Al Ain Road, it offers seamless connectivity to pivotal urban areas and key amenities across Dubai.

The proximity to the Dubai International Airport also elevates its status. This geographical advantage appeals to expatriates and professionals who travel frequently, presenting it as a vibrant community for those who seek ease of movement.

Additionally, the integration with public transportation, including metro and bus services, further cultivates its accessibility. Not only does this ease commuting for residents, but it also enhances the property’s long-term investment potential, making it appealing for renters and buyers alike.
